gunsling3r wrote: Fri May 20, 2022 6:58 am How can I edit each character graphics and put it in game. I am reading through tutorials but a personal guide would be best. Are you editing game data at all for this mod?
For Lively Cities, I'm using buildings' exteriors to put NPCs on the streets. It's a way to avoid editing a block file altogether and also avoid conflicts with mods editing the same block files.

To learn how to add custom sprites and models, you can check out Hazelnut's world data tutorial. It's explained in it.
